Lee Prescott of the Stonehouse and Stroud Video Unit write: ‘The annual fireworks display together with a Fair takes place around the Autumn half term schools holiday in the Stroud, Gloucestershire, England, area. It has done so for over 60 years now. Organised by the Rotary Clubs, Round Table organisations. All the profits go to local charities and local branches of national charities. It attracts several thousands of people every year. Local organisations are involved in setting it up. The Fairground rides and the Firework Display are always in the hands of professionals. The Police and First Aid organisations are always in attendance. There has never been a problem of any sort!’
